Zags Conclude Play at Cougar Classic

Sept. 18, 2005

PULLMAN, Wash. - Gonzaga University sophomore Amanda Becker claimed the No. 1 singles backdraw championship for the Gonzaga women's tennis team on Sunday in the final day of play at the 2005 Cougar Classic hosted by Washington State University.

Becker, a native of Lakeville, Pa., was able to cruise her way to the championship of the No. 1 singles backdraw as she handed Eastern Washington University's Illiana Petrova a straight sets loss, 6-3, 6-3.

In the No. 2 singles play Gonzaga's Allie Hause wasn't as fortunate as Becker as she was defeated by the University of Portland's Katie Kennel, 6-1, 6-0.

In No. 3 singles action GU had two players competing, Erica Moldenhauer and Katie Colton. Moldenhauer was defeated by Portland's Laura Leoni, 6-2, 6-1 and Colton was defeated by EWU's Marie Carrol, 6-2, 6-1.

The lone doubles match for the Bulldogs featured a joint team of Gonzaga's Colton and Boise State University's Carolyn Berry. This tandem defeated Montana State University's team of Laura Richert and Allison Frey, 8-3.

The Bulldogs will return to action on Friday as they head to Las Vegas, Nev. For the UNLV Tournament hosted by UNLV.
